Output 53223469395ddb024c5f331ec987e11c71a0570aa5c829157228fd434f58df67:1
- value
- 11599732
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d4ce65bf82dc61855a84a5d3ab8b76151083716 OP_EQUAL
- address
- MRA64nEhK2xQaD7aDtKAYpNqdhZKPspsry
- transaction
- 53223469395ddb024c5f331ec987e11c71a0570aa5c829157228fd434f58df67
- spent
- true